Hello,
Is there any way to draw various boxes in smartform without importing graphics or creating a window for each box and selecting frames in Output Options?
I have a requirement where the page has tons of boxes of various shapes and sizes adjacent to each other and separate. I thought that this could be done by using templates or tables and selecting frames in Output Options, but smartform gives an error when I try to choose frames tick box for any text element within templates or tables?
I would really hate to create a window for each box that I need, but so far I see this as the only option.
